Definition
Describes someone, usually a politician, who is currently seeking to be elected again to the same position.

Listen in Context
The mayor is up for reelection this year.
She announced she will be up for reelection.
If a senator is up for reelection, they must campaign again.
Several city council members are up for reelection next month.
